Cloning Tips :
🔹Take cuttings in the morning, preferably on a cloudy day ☁️ and when the relative humidity is high 💧
🔹Take only cuttings of a healthy plant. Choose only clones that have a sturdy twig
🔹Put the cuttings in roomwarm water immediately
🔹After or during taking all the cuttings, remove the ends of the leaves with scissors ✂️
🔹The final cut, the part of the branch that goes into the plug, is preferably done with a clean sharp knife 🗡️
🔹Have patience 😗

Oyziphar After one week I lifted the transparent cover of the propagator a little bit, using two wooden slats 👍
This way I lower the relative humidity to a desirable 70% 💧
The cuttings stand straight and are beautiful green 😍

Oyziphar The transparent cover of the propagator is lifted a little, using two wooden slats 👍
Relative humidity of a desirable 65% 💧
The cuttings still stand straight and are beautiful green, no leaves turning yellow yet 😍
A few days ago I put water in the propagator, let the plugs suck the water, and removed the rest of the water the next day 💧
First roots are popping from below 👍😄
